Rigatoni Alla Boscaiola - (Rigatoni in a Woodman Sauce)
Categories: Dujour09Serves: 6 servings
Ingredients:
- 3 tb Olive oil
- 1/2 c Chopped onions
- 2 c Sliced mixed mushrooms
- 2 tb Unsalted butter
- 1 c Canned Italian peeled
- -tomatoes; crushed
- 1/2 c Fresh ricotta cheese
- 1 c Cooked fresh peas; or frozen
- 1 c Half-and-half
- Salt; to taste
- Freshly-ground black pepper;
- -to taste
- 1 lb Rigatoni
- 1 c Freshly-grated
- -Parmigiano-Reggiano cheese
Instructions:
In a large non reactive saucepan, heat the oil. Add the onions and cook
over moderate heat until wilted. Add the mushrooms and butter and cook for
3 minutes. Add the tomatoes and simmer gently until thick, about 10
minutes. Add 1/4 cup of the ricotta to the sauce and mix well, then add the
peas and half-and-half and boil lightly for 4 minutes. Season with salt and
pepper. Cook the rigatoni in a large pot of boiling salted water until al
dente. Drain well. Add the pasta to the sauce and mix well over low heat.
Fold in the Parmigiano-Reggiano and the remaining 1/4 cup ricotta and
serve. This recipe yields 6 servings.
